The Hidden Cost Challenge in Lithium-Ion Battery Procurement
For B2B buyers sourcing lithium ion battery solutions, the upfront unit price often overshadows a more critical long-term expense: after-sales support and repair costs. Industry surveys indicate that unplanned downtime due to battery failure can cost industrial operators between $15,000 and $50,000 per hour in lost productivity (Source: Frost & Sullivan, 2025). When a custom battery pack fails in a medical battery for robotic surgery or a racing drone battery, the cost of replacement, logistics, and certification revalidation can exceed 30% of the original purchase price over the product lifecycle.
This reality has made “post-sale service capability” a top-tier selection criterion for procurement managers. In the global Rechargeable Lithium ion Battery market, suppliers that can demonstrably reduce Total Cost of Ownership (TCO) through robust warranties, rapid diagnostics, and localized repair networks gain a decisive edge. Core Technology & Certification: The Foundation of Reliable After-Sales
Buyers’ anxiety about repair costs often stems from doubts about quality consistency. HCC mitigates this through a multi-layered certification portfolio:
- Cell & Pack Safety: UL 1642:2020, UL 2054:2021, IEC 62133-2:2017, IEC 62619:2022 — these certifications cover both 18650 rechargeable battery cells and assembled battery pack units, ensuring that replacement parts meet the same strict standards as originals.
- Manufacturing Quality: ISO 9001:2015 and Intellectual Property Management System (GB/T 29490-2013) certification, verified by SGS (certificate number QiP-ASl232059).
- Specialized Compliance: Apple MFi certification for iOS-Integrated devices; shipping certifications (UN38.3, MSDS) for safe air/sea transport of 12v battery and high-capacity packs.
These credentials allow HCC to offer a standard 24-month warranty on custom lithium ion battery solutions, with expedited replacement for critical failures.
